The cost of bifold doors can vary significantly depending on a number of factors. The first and most obvious factor that will influence the cost of bifold doors is the size of the opening that you are looking to fill. Bifold doors are available in a range of standard sizes, but custom sizes can also be ordered for a more precise fit. The larger the opening, the more materials will be required to create the doors, leading to a higher overall cost.

Another factor that will influence the cost of bifold doors is the material that they are made from. Bifold doors are commonly available in materials such as wood, aluminum, and uPVC. Wood bifold doors tend to be the most expensive option, but they also offer the most customization and a high-end look. Aluminum bifold doors are typically more affordable and offer a sleek, modern appearance. uPVC bifold doors are the most budget-friendly option, but they may not offer the same level of durability and insulation as other materials.

In addition to the size and material of the bifold doors, the style and design features that you choose can also impact the cost. For example, bifold doors with added features such as double glazing, integrated blinds, or high-security locks will likely cost more than basic, no-frills options. Similarly, certain finishes and colors may come at an additional cost. It is important to consider your budget and priorities when selecting the features for your bifold doors to ensure that you are getting the best value for your money.

On average, homeowners can expect to pay anywhere from $500 to $2,500 per linear foot for bifold doors, including both material and installation costs. This means that a set of bifold doors for a standard 6-foot opening could cost anywhere from $3,000 to $15,000, depending on the factors discussed above.
